How are merchandise inventory costs determined under a perpetual inventory system?

Use the following information to answer the next 2 questions:

Beginning Inventory January 1st = 100 units x $10 = $1,000

Purchases on January 15th = 100 units x $12 = $1,200

a) Using the perpetual system and FIFO method, what is the Cost of Goods Sold if we sell 125 units on January 20th? Please show work.

b) Using the perpetual system and LIFO method, what is the Cost of Goods Sold if we sell 125 units on January 20th? Please show work.
